Web1 mrt. 2016 · In 2015, after repeated collection attempts, C determines $20,000 of the receivable is uncollectible and writes off this amount on the business's books. The remaining $10,000, which C is confident of someday receiving, is left on the books. Web30 jun. 2024 · You deduct these fees over a period of five years, regardless of the term of your loan. Deduct 20% (100% divided by five years equals 20%) in the current tax year and 20% in each of the next four years. The 20% limit is reduced proportionally for fiscal periods of less than 12 months.
